The Book Of Daniel

Chapter Two

Outline of Chapter Two Nebuchadnezzar’s Dream and Distress, 1-3 Nebuchadnezzar’s Unreasonable Request, 4-11 Nebuchadnezzar becomes irrational, Daniel’s request, 14-16

Daniel and his friends pray, Daniel’s Vision and Praise, The Interpretation of Nebuchadnezzar’s Dream, 2:24-45 The Declaration of Nebuchadnezzar, 2:46-47 The Advancement of Daniel and His Three Friends, 2:48-49

Nebuchadnezzar’s Dream and Distress, 2:1-23 Now in the second year of the reign of Nebuchadnezzar, Nebuchadnezzar had dreams; and his spirit was troubled and his sleep left him. 2 Then the king gave orders to call in the magicians, the conjurers, the sorcerers and the Chaldeans to tell the king his dreams. So they came in and stood before the king. 3 The king said to them, “I had a dream and my spirit is anxious to understand the dream.”

Dreams have been a consistent form of revelation from God. We see some examples of: (Genesis 20:3), Abimelech and Sarah (Genesis 28:13) Jacob ladder reaching to heaven, (Genesis 37:5) Joseph sheaves bowing down to him, (Genesis 41:1-25) Pharaoh God reveals the famine, (Judges 7:13-15) Gideon God reveals immanent defeat. Many times God used an unbelieving ruler to tell of future events.

Nebuchadnezzar’s Unreasonable Request, 4-11 The kings servants are anxious and willing to interpret the dream. They find out there is more to it than just interpretation. The kings demand will ultimately establish Gods superiority. Their response is “only the gods could do such a thing and they do not dwell with us”.

Nebuchadnezzar’s becomes irrational, The king was a hot head. When one gives into the spirit of anger he or she loses the ability of rational thought.

Daniels request14-16: Daniel replied with discretion and discernment Daniel went in and requested of the king Daniel had to have earned the respect of the king to a degree

Daniel and his friends pray: Daniel had a standing trust with Yahweh. He knew that He was not only their hope He was the ONLY hope.

Value: Every time a new kingdom takes over it decreases in value but increases in strength. Head of Gold - Nebuchadnezzar and Babylon (The scripture is clear here.) Breast and arms of Silver Medo/Persia Belly and thighs of Bronze Greece Iron Legs of Iron and Toes of Clay

Many commentaries and scholars believe this fourth kingdom is Rome. Let me challenge you with the attitude the Bereans had. They studied the scriptures for validity. Some challenges with this view.

Some challenges with the Roman Empire as fulfilling the fourth kingdom. 1.The Roman Empire does not satisfactorily account for the clear distinction between the legs of iron and the feet of mixed iron and clay. We are forced to argue that the feet merely represent a particular period within the broader historical Roman Empire. 2.This view also does not account for the sharp distinction between the legs and feet. 3.In chapter 7 we read a further description of the 4 th empire.
